Abstract

The utility model provides an intelligent building system including a central control module, a security and protection module, an energy module and an adjustment module. The intelligent building system is characterized in that the security and protection module includes subsystems of the security and protection module installed in rooms of the building; each of the subsystems is composed of a physical security and protection module, a collection module, a transmission module and a backup module and the subsystems can work in different states. The intelligent building system has characteristics in multiple aspects that the intelligent building system is high in safety and reliability, low in energy consumption, low in operation cost, complete in functions, good in man-machine interface and is not easy to damage and convenient and quick to use.

Embodiment
Below in conjunction with attached Fig. 1 and 2 the technical solution of the utility model is described in detail.
The Intelligent Building System that the utility model is related comprises central control module 1, security module 2, energy module 3, adjustment module 4, other module 5.Central control module 1 is as the center of whole Intelligent Building System, it can be fully by the lower module of carrying out under the work of computer control, carrying out according to predefined condition, also can be controlled by manual control inputs various command by the people, and the degree of the manual control ground depth, can be by manually setting, also can be by zone and the module of manually setting manual control.Security module 2 is responsible for the opening and closing of all security protection measures of these building, comprise the work with opening device of closing of control doorway, window, passage, and the work with opening device of closing of the fire prevention of associated building inside, antitheft, Smoke prevention, the various devices such as windproof, dustproof, shockproof.Energy module 3 comprises makes the required energy of whole Intelligent Building System normal operation, and the normal required energy of internal-external that uses of building, all supplied by energy adjustment module 3, energy module 3 can be powered by multichannel, also can be for different modules, the differentiation power supply of not going the same way, and be directed to key area and module, take to increase the mode of solar module and wind power generation module power supply, to guarantee the reliable of system, each module can also select to be equipped with battery simultaneously, to improve the security of system performance.The control of the each side building internal environments such as the temperature of adjustment module 4 responsible adjusting building inside, humidity, air quality, water supply is to guarantee the inner user of service's of building comfortableness.Other module 5 comprises the various modules that can increase at any time as required, and it can increase video, Audio Monitoring System, the system of the various raising building safeties such as infrared scanning system, level of comfort; And can increase the interface that existing system is upgraded, improve with the convenient upgrading that has the software and hardware aspect of Intelligent Building System now.
Security module 2 as whole Intelligent Building System emphasis, whole security module 2, be comprised of many inner each rooms of building, resident family, intramural security module subsystem of being installed in, each subsystem comprises physics security module 6, acquisition module 7, transport module 8, spare module 9.This subsystem can be operated in a plurality of different states, to adapt to different time periods, season equal time factor, and/or floor, the position factor such as towards, geographic position, and/or think the various factors of setting, under the impression of different factors, subsystem is operated under the different states targetedly, to meet the different needs.
Physics security module 6 comprises closing and opening device for each doorway, window, Vomitory, to closing and opening device of indoor light, sound, combustion gas, electric energy, water, this physical containment device can be unlocked or close to make above-mentioned facility to open separately or together or close by selecting.
Acquisition module 7 is by being arranged in sensor image data everywhere, feed back to control module 10 by transport module 8, described sensor can make an integrated sensor with several functions, also can be the several sensors that are integrated with a plurality of functions, or have the separated sensor of simple function.The different zone that is distributed in of sensor has different emphasis, in emphasis security protection zone, the quantity of distribution sensor is many, but also audio frequency, video and/or infrared sensor will be installed, in non-key area or relate to the position of individual privacy, the corresponding sensor of a small amount of function only is installed.
After control module 10 obtained data that harvester 7 sends by transmission system 8, through after the screening of control module 10, general data was disposed voluntarily, and significant data is carried out simultaneously by preset program and fed back to central control module 1.
The data transmission that transport module 8 is responsible for acquisition module 7 is collected are to control module 10, and the command transfer that control module 10 is sent to carry out a series of action, is carried out the adjustment of corresponding state to physics security module 6; Transport module 8 also is responsible for the communication between control module 10 and the central control module 1; Transport module 8 can be by wire transmission and/or wireless transmission realization, and wire transmission can perhaps depend on telephone wire, electric wire, cable television line by the special circuit of laying, and various pipelines transmit.Wireless transmission, the WLAN (wireless local area network) that can set up by building inside perhaps realizes by existing GSM network.Spare module 9 is to belong to selectable, after above-mentioned module 6-8,10 stops owing to fault or lost efficacy, and automatically actuated security protection measure.
Below, specifically introduce the course of work of security module 2 subsystems, when transport module 8 was taked the GSM network, data transfer was carried out in the short message service that can utilize the GSM network to provide, and data and result can be transferred to relevant personnel.When acquisition module 7 by being placed in indoor sensor everywhere, indoor various real time datas are everywhere gathered, and the result that will collect, be converted into the code relative with its state, when this code satisfies the predefined transmission condition of transmission, this code is sent to the control module 10 of security module 2 by the GSM network, after control module 10 obtains corresponding code, immediately will with the corresponding many kinds of measures of this code in a kind of mode with preferentially, the short message service of its code by the GSM network sent to physics security module 6 carries out corresponding unlatching, close or other corresponding behave.The process that this is preferentially chosen is the up-to-date information that depends on the setting of the different operating state of subsystem and/or at that time central control system issue, chooses.
These security module 2 subsystems can be finished following functions:
1, warning and linkage function, by door magnetic, window magnetic are installed, anti-illegal-inbreak, thus the related personnel can be by obtaining the processing of receiving a crime report fast of corresponding information by transport module 8.Simultaneously, corresponding position light, audible alarm unit are opened in control module 10 control, and selectively close, door and window, and cut off or keep the supply of electric energy, water and combustion gas.
2, flash appeal function is installed in the subsystem in inner each room of building, has emergency call function, and the cell management system can give a response and succour the flash appeal signal of resident family.
3, alarming and managing Presentation Function, when resident family is away from home, it is the burglar alarm state that subsystem in the corresponding room enters the pattern of leaving home, be effective anti-illegal-inbreak, the cell management system can receive alerting signal in real time, automatically display alarm resident family number and type of alarm, and automatically carry out system information and file.
4, establish/withdraw a garrison interlock control: when owner went out front startup security system, system can link and cut off the power supply of some household electrical appliance, for example: turn off all light, cut off the socket power of the household electrical appliance such as electric iron, insulating pot, televisor etc.; Can be adjusted to when owner goes home normally, enter the pattern of withdrawing a garrison of being in, the partial illumination lamp is opened automatically, door magnetic and window magnetic off-line, and the combustible gas probe in indoor smoke alarm and kitchen is still at alarm mode.
5. preset alarm function.The predeterminable alarm call of intelligent safety and defence system, such as 110,120,119 grades are carried out different warnings, and realize networking with the residential quarter.In addition, can be by default activating alarm on the mobile phone or designated telephone of resident family.
